Implementation in MIKE SHE
In MIKE SHE the current level of surface detention storage is continually estimated by solving the continuity equation
(24.55)
where D1 is the detained storage volume at the start of the time step and D2 is the detained storage volume at the end of the time step, q is the overland flow during the time interval, and qsupply is the amount of water being added to overland flow during the time step. Since q is a function of the average detained storage volume, (D1+D2)/2, equation (24.54) is solved iteratively until a solution satisfies both equations.
